Over the past few years, a wave of grassroots transformation has swept through North Chennai, driven entirely by passionate young leaders. These local changemakers have launched targeted initiatives focusing on sports, education, and environmental conservation to uplift their neighborhoods. According to reports, these youth-led movements are successfully reshaping the social and physical landscape of the region.
Historically, North Chennai has faced systemic neglect regarding infrastructure, educational resources, and recreational facilities. Industrial development in the area often brought environmental degradation and limited socioeconomic mobility for residents. Recognizing these persistent challenges, a new generation of civic leaders decided to take matters into their own hands.
Official data shows that three primary movements have emerged as the driving force behind this community renewal. Youth organizations have established free after-school tutoring programs, structured sports academies, and rigorous neighborhood cleanup drives. These programs have successfully engaged hundreds of local children and teenagers, steering them toward constructive pursuits.
The impact of these initiatives extends far beyond individual skill-building, creating measurable economic and social benefits for the wider community. According to community leaders, increased participation in sports has fostered greater social cohesion among diverse neighborhoods. Meanwhile, environmental campaigns have successfully restored local green spaces and raised awareness about sustainable urban living.
Observers and industry analysts emphasize the importance of monitoring how these grassroots models scale in the coming months. Stakeholders will watch closely to see whether municipal authorities and corporate partners begin offering financial and logistical support to these youth-led projects. Ensuring long-term funding and institutional backing remains crucial for sustaining the momentum of these vital community programs.
